Output f3ae17677044555a667b53596956bd00c9d5bbf8f497891464ff08d53a72bc33:24

value
669261
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bf0ce3f906240f9036af2fb523604213601c93cb OP_EQUALVERIFY OP_CHECKSIG
address
1JRBWHjeqBGoA1Du3jyfH4JZteMctA93sR
transaction
f3ae17677044555a667b53596956bd00c9d5bbf8f497891464ff08d53a72bc33
spent
true